## What it is
Rethink DNS + Firewall is an open-source Android app combining an encrypted DNS client (DoH, Oblivious DoH, DoT, DNSCrypt) with blocklists, a per-app firewall, and a WireGuard-based VPN/proxifier with split tunneling. It lets users block ads, trackers, and malware, control app internet access by rules, and route traffic through multiple tunnels.

## When to choose
- you want a free, open-source all-in-one DNS, firewall, and VPN tool on Android
- you need per-app firewall rules based on screen state, metered connection, or app category
- you want to combine multiple WireGuard tunnels with encrypted DNS in one app

## When to avoid
- you need a firewall or DNS client on desktop platforms like Windows, macOS, or Linux
- you want a full commercial VPN service with managed servers rather than a client you configure yourself
- your device cannot run a local VPN service (e.g., managed restrictions preventing Android VPN slot usage)
